Role: Senior Vice President of Exploration
Industry: Oil & Gas in the Middle East


Situation:

Leading exploration efforts for a major oil and gas company in the Middle East, focusing on discovering new oil fields, optimizing extraction processes, and investing in sustainable energy sources. The industry is facing a dual challenge of meeting global energy demands while transitioning to greener energy sources. Our company has a strong position in traditional oil and gas exploration but is behind in adopting renewable energy technologies. Internal challenges include managing the transition towards sustainability without compromising profitability. Strategic changes being considered involve investing in renewable energy projects and technologies to reduce carbon emissions.


Question to Marcus:


How can we effectively manage our transition towards more sustainable energy sources while maintaining profitability and meeting global energy demands?

Strategic Planning

As the Senior Vice President of Exploration for a leading oil and gas company, your role in guiding the company through the transition to sustainable energy sources while maintaining profitability and meeting global energy demands is critical. Strategic Planning is essential in this context.

In the Middle East, where the oil and gas sector is a significant pillar of the economy, diversifying into renewable energy requires a well-orchestrated strategy. Your company should conduct a thorough market analysis to identify viable renewable energy projects, such as solar or wind, which are abundant in the region. Collaborating with governments and leveraging public-private partnerships can provide access to incentives and subsidies. Furthermore, a phased approach to investment in renewables, alongside traditional oil and gas exploration, allows for a gradual transition, minimizing financial risk and ensuring continuous revenue streams. Strategic Planning should also include a robust risk management plan to navigate the geopolitical and economic uncertainties in the region, ensuring the company's resilience in a rapidly evolving energy market.

Sustainability

The push towards sustainability is not just a global trend but a necessity, especially in the oil and gas industry. As you lead exploration efforts, integrating sustainability into every aspect of operations can position your company as a leader in environmental stewardship.

In the Middle East, where environmental concerns are increasingly at the forefront, investing in technologies that reduce carbon emissions and water usage in extraction processes is vital. Furthermore, sustainability extends beyond environmental measures; it includes investing in the communities where you operate. This might mean education, job creation in renewable energy sectors, or health initiatives. Your leadership in sustainability can also open new markets and attract investors looking for greener portfolios. Implementing sustainable practices will not only help in meeting the global demand for cleaner energy but also ensure long-term profitability and resilience against regulatory changes aimed at combating climate change.

Digital Transformation

Digital Transformation in the Oil & Gas sector is a strategic lever to optimize exploration and extraction processes while paving the way for integrating renewable energy technologies. In the Middle East, leveraging digital technologies such as IoT, AI, and blockchain can significantly enhance operational efficiency, reduce costs, and minimize environmental impact.

For instance, AI and machine learning can improve predictive maintenance, reducing downtime and extending the life of equipment. Blockchain can ensure the traceability of green energy sources, supporting your company's sustainability claims. Digital twin technology can simulate exploration scenarios, optimizing the decision-making process for both traditional and renewable projects. As you focus on discovering new oil fields and optimizing extraction processes, incorporating digital transformation strategies will not only streamline operations but also support your company’s transition towards sustainable energy sources.

Risk Management

In the volatile market of oil and gas, particularly in the geopolitically complex Middle East, effective Risk Management is crucial. Your strategy should consider both internal and external risks, from the fluctuating global oil prices and regulatory changes to geopolitical tensions that can impact exploration and extraction activities.

Diversifying into renewable energy sources presents its set of risks, including technological feasibility, market acceptance, and regulatory environments. Implementing a comprehensive risk assessment framework that evaluates the probability and impact of these risks can guide in prioritizing actions and investments. Moreover, hedging strategies can mitigate financial risks related to oil price fluctuations. Your leadership in navigating these risks, by making informed, strategic decisions, will be pivotal in ensuring the company's profitability and sustainability in the long run.

Innovation Management

As the energy sector evolves, fostering a culture of Innovation Management within your company is essential to remain competitive and meet the dual challenge of energy demand and sustainability. The Middle East offers a unique landscape for innovation, especially in renewable energy technologies.

Encouraging an environment where ideas are freely shared, and employees at all levels are engaged in problem-solving can lead to breakthroughs in both traditional exploration techniques and renewable energy projects. Partnering with startups, academic institutions, and research organizations can also bring fresh perspectives and cutting-edge technologies. By investing in R&D and staying abreast of technological advancements, your company can pioneer new methods of energy production that are both efficient and environmentally friendly. Innovation in sustainability practices can also enhance your company's reputation and market position, attracting investment and partnerships.

Supply Chain Resilience

In the context of the Middle East's oil and gas industry, building Supply Chain Resilience is crucial, especially as you transition towards renewable energy sources. The supply chain for oil and gas exploration is complex, involving critical materials, equipment, and services that are often sourced globally.

Disruptions in the supply chain can lead to significant operational delays and financial losses. To mitigate these risks, diversifying suppliers and developing strategic partnerships with local suppliers can reduce dependency on international markets and enhance supply chain robustness. Additionally, investing in digital tools for real-time supply chain monitoring and analytics can provide early warning signs of potential disruptions, allowing for proactive measures. As you invest in renewable energy projects, understanding the unique supply chain challenges and opportunities in this sector, such as sourcing sustainable materials and managing logistics for large-scale solar or wind farms, will be key to ensuring project success and operational continuity.
